Konsep Ilmu dan Dua Tingkat Klasifikasinya Menurut Ibn Sina
The classification of the sciences is one of important topics in the Islamic intellectual history and has attracted the attention of philosophers, historians and even theologians, the great philosopher and polymath Abū ‘Alī Ibn Sina being no exception. However, despite some past studies which either focuses only to one or two works of Ibn Sina or else provides only a general description, still there are some lacunae regarding Ibn Sina’s classification of the sciences. In this article, the author is going to analyze historically and systematically two aspects of the topic: (1) Ibn Sina’s definition of science, and (2) Ibn Sina’s ‘primary’ and ‘secondary’ classification of the sciences. As for the sources, the analysis will be based on five Ibn Sina’s works that are representative of his early, middle and last career: Risālah fī Aqsām al-‘Ulūm al-‘Aqliyyah, ‘Uyūn al-Ḥikmah, al-Madkhal, al-Ilāhiyyāt and Manṭiq al-Masyriqiyyīn. The author will conclude with three conclusions: (1) that Ibn Sina’s general conception of science is teleological in nature; that is, it puts the emphasize more on the aim of the sciences to perfect the human soul rather than on the essence of science in itself; (2) that the teleological conception gives Ibn Sina’s classification of the sciences a general structure by making man as the positive principle in the primary classification; and (3) that there is an incoherence in Ibn Sina’s classification in that the object of metaphysics is too general that it might cover the object of other theoretical sciences and even also the objects of practical sciences
When ethnicity is stronger than religion: A look into Dayaks and Madurese Conflicts in Kalimantan, Indonesia
Although there are some incoming ethnicities in Borneo such as Malays, Chinese, Buginese, Javanese and Madurese, only with Madurese that the indigenous Dayaks conflicted with, despite being in the same faith that is Islam. This paper discusses ethnic conflict that occurred in Sambas District, West Borneo in 1999 between the indigenous Dayaks and the immigrant Madurese. Using Schmidt and Schroder’s (2001) framework of violent acts and social ramifications, this article looks into contributing factors of this conflict and how these factors interrelated. The study finds that Sambas outbreak was driven by an external factor such as central government’s transmigration policy that impacted on Dayak traditional lands and forests and economic deprivation. Additionally, there was also accumulating historical clash between Dayaks and Madurese, fueling the hatred toward the transmigrating group. An important finding to note is that Dayak Muslims and Malays also shared religious belief as do Dayak Muslims and Madurese, but they did not conflict with each other. This study suggests that ethnicity needs to be considered when dealing with conflicts in local areas, and state government should take into account the local political and economic constellation before enforcing transmigration policy
Genealogi Sanad dalam Perspektif Orientalis: Studi Kritik atas Pemikiran Michael Cook
This article review Michael Cook\u27s thoughts on the early history of the use of isnad. Michael Cook disagrees with the opinions of the hadith scholars who said that the system of isnad only exists in Islam and is not found in other religion. Michael Cook believes that Islam is not the only sole owner of the isnad system. Long before Islam came the system of isnad had been used by previous religion, it had been used by Jews in transmitting Mishnah. Moreover Michael Cook concluded that Islam had plagiarized the Jewish isnad system. The Islamic isnad system is very closely related to the Jewish isnad system which both have similarities in many thing. Therefore, Michael Cook believes that the Islamic isnad is a plagiarism of the Jewish isnad system. In this paper, the author analyzes Michael Cook\u27s thoughts. There are at least two main problems that the author examines, namely what and how are the fundamental ideas (main points) of Michael Cook related to the initial use of isnad? And the second, how is the methodological foundation of Jews in carrying out criticism of isnad

Respons Positif Teologi Kristen Protestan terhadap Sekularisasi Di Dunia Barat Modern
This article discusses how Protestant Christian theology responds to the strengthening of the secularization phenomenon. The positive response with various styles of theological reflection illustrates that the Protestant Christian theology figures above, starting from Karl Barth, Rudolf Bultmann, Dietrich Bonhoeffer and Paul Tillich, are the efforts of theologians to try to bridge the gap or gap in cultural rationality between the cultures of the classical era in where the texts of the scriptures were written with modern Western culture today. These theologians include those who give a positive response in dealing with the phenomenon of secularization in the West. However, their response actually has a style that is more or less different in their way of thinking. Although Karl Barth proposed an advanced mode of reflection, he was still bound by his orthodoxy, so that he was nicknamed "neo-orthodox". Rudolf Bultmann was more liberal with his "Demythologized" ideas. Dietrich Bonhoeffer had already begun to advocate a secular Christian interpretation, and Paul Tillich had further advocated a correlational theological approach to religion and culture. Next, Harvey Cox further tries to construct a more comprehensive reflection of Secularization theology, that the secular world is a world in which Christians are mature people. As a sign, Jesus\u27 death on the cross is a symbol, that he has left his absoluteness, his supernatural being, to become a secular "God"
Rasam Balia in the Palu Nomoni Festival in Palu, Central Sulawesi in Sadd Adz-Dzari\u27ah’s Perspective
The main objective of this research is to give a description, implications, and review sadd Al-Dzarī’ah against ritualistic Rasam Balia in Palu Nomoni festival in Palu, Central Sulawesi province. The method of approach used is qualitative in several ways, namely through data collection (by observation, interview and documentation techniques), data management (through e- coding, coding, frequency counting, tabulation, verification, and data analysis). One of the results of this study is a description of the Balia Rasam ritual at the Palu Nomoni festival in the city of Palu in the province of Central Sulawesi is a. This activity was conducted by government of Palu as an annual festival, international level with participant that come from local communities, national and International. b. The event conducted for one week every September, c. The ritual becomes a must in Palu Nomoni festival with the purpose of healing, enhancing provision, refuse bad luck, and for safety. d. Its special uniform (black mixed red / yellow), the head tied with a black cloth, face, lips and hands in painted with colourful paint that shows the horrors, It filled with dance till the morning like people being possessed and drunk, chew bark, iron, razor blades, wood, stabbed the animal’s neck until it bled and then the blood was drunk and washed into the high seas

Menguji Ketercapaian Syarat-syarat Hadis Mutawatir (Kritik atas Temuan G.H.A. Juynboll)
This article aims to test the achievement of the requirements for mutawatir hadiths, which according to Juynboll’s view, in general, mutawatir transmissions will not be found in the Prophet\u27s hadiths. He said that mutawatir hadith only occurred in a limited number of cases with non-standard and not clearly structured criteria, and if all hadith transmitters were presented individually, then they could not be included in the mutawatir criteria. This article uses a qualitative method with data sources throughout the canonical and pre-canonical hadith books. After an in-depth study of all the transmission lines, this article concludes that what Juynboll concluded was incorrect. This article found that the hadith about washing the khuffayn qualifies as a mutawatir hadith as required by Ibn Hajar
